Look versus feel, new Pilot Super Sports

I recently purchased a set of Pilot Super Sports 245/40 ZR17 on the back and 225/45s in the front, for my 10 year old CLK 430 AMG convertible. I only have 28,000 miles on this car and I really liked the original equipment tires which were the Pilot Sport model, recently discontinued. I really liked the look of that old tread pattern and recall the tires felt great at higher speeds. So I was concerned about how the new super sport tires would feel, and looked. After a recent trip to Boston, about 4+ hours each way at highway speeds, the new tires felt great on the road. We had rain at one point for over an hour, and I felt just fine. The Super Sports have a deeper channel for throwing off the rain, so at higher speeds I felt more comfortable than I recall feeling when running the old tires in the rain at highway speeds. The old model tires certainly had a lower profile for rain. On the new tires in the rain, I did not have any instances of slippage or instability at any point in time, particularly when taking the entrance and exit ramps from the highway at reasonable speeds. I also have not noticed any unusual wear on the new tires after about 2,000 miles of usage. However, I do miss the more aggressive tread pattern on the old tires and how they looked on this particular sports car. MB.

Excellent Tire for C6 Z06 Corvette

Great dry grip, excellent rain handling, GRADUAL breakaway cornering, braking is controlled, better cold weather grip. Before the Super Sports the rear would instantly break loose, not now I can even use some throttle. Honestly Michelin just makes a better all around high performance tire. I have 7 months of driving, 5000 city and 3000 highway for a total of 8000 miles on them. There's still over half the tread on the rears, that's good if your not familiar. I've owned the F1-GS, GS-D3; Supercar, G2; Pilot PS, PS2, and Super Sport. Supercar, G2, and Super sport on Z06 only. It would be surprising if you regretted buying these.

Best sports tire yet

I previously went through a set of Pilot Sport PS2's on my 2001 BMW 330ci convertible. Those were great tires that were quiet and cornered hard without squeal, but only lasted about 2 years and about 25,000 miles. The new Pilot Super Sports which I put on this past November were as quiet as the PS2's and even slightly better on cornering. With the longer rated tread life at about the same price as the Ps2's they are good evolution of the model. It's not a cheap tire, but it's definitely superior to any other I've had on this car.
